In the month of December, Rodanthe experiences an average high temperature of 55 degrees Fahrenheit. Low temperaturs in December are usually about 40 degrees with an average rainfall of 3.67 inches. The seasonal climate varies in Rodanthe with daytime temperatures averaging 84 degrees in the summer, and 53 degrees in the winter months. Visitors can also expect Rodanthe to receive an average of 3.85 inches of rainfall per/month during winter months and 5.27 inches of rainfall per/month in the summer months. The temperature has been known to get as high as 100 degrees in the summer and as low as -2 degrees in the winter so visitors planning a vacation to Rodanthe should check the weather forecast to determine proper attire prior to departure. Rodanthe - Rodanthe, Rodanthe is an community located in Dare County, North Carolina, on Hatteras Island, part of North Carolina's Outer Banks. Rodanthe, along with Waves and Salvo, are part of the settlement of Chicamacomico. Rodanthe includes the original Chicamacomico Life-Saving Station, decommissioned in 1954, but now a museum.

Salvo - Salvo, Salvo is an community located in Dare County, North Carolina, on Hatteras Island, part of North Carolina's Outer Banks. Originally part of the settlement of Chicamacomico, Salvo was originally known as Clarks or Clarksville.

Wright Brothers National Memorial - Kill Devil Hills, Wright Brothers National Memorial, located in Kill Devil Hills, North Carolina, commemorates the first successful, sustained, powered flights in a heavier-than-air machine. From 1900 to 1903, Wilbur and Orville Wright came here from Dayton, Ohio, based on information from the U.S. Weather Bureau about the area's steady winds. They also valued the privacy provided by this location, which in the early twentieth century was remote from major population centers.
